Yatton to Teignmouth by train

Considering a train trip from Yatton to Teignmouth? The journey typically lasts around 2hrs 19 mins and spans about 65 miles (104 kilometres). With approximately 21 trains running each day, you're spoiled for choice when scheduling your travel. By booking your tickets in advance, you could secure fares starting from just £8.00, making it a budget-friendly option for smart travelers.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Yatton to Teignmouth start from as little as £8.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Yatton to Teignmouth start from £39.50 one way, or £40.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Yatton to Teignmouth are available for £40.80 one way, or £48.50 return

Facilities and Amenities

Yatton Train Station is equipped with a variety of facilities to make your travel experience smooth and enjoyable. Ticket purchases are convenient, whether over the counter or via easy-to-use machines, which are also accessible for users with disabilities. For those holding smartcards, the presence of validators simplifies your journey.

Attention to accessibility is evident with step-free access, ramps, and available wheelchairs. Although the station lacks accessible toilets, there are waiting rooms integrated with the station's café on Platform 1 to provide comfort while you wait for your train. CCTV coverage ensures safety on both principal platforms.

Need a quick bite or a caffeine fix? Head over to the station’s coffee shop, which offers a welcoming ambiance. Although there are no dedicated luggage storage or currency exchange services, basic needs are well-catered for with payphones and a seating area for relaxation.

Onward Travel Options

Travelers will find a range of convenient onward travel options from Yatton Station. Although taxis are not directly available at the station, you can find a nearby taxi rank on Station Road. For bus connections, downloadable resources are available to help plan your subsequent steps beyond your rail journey.

Wondering about cycling? Yatton caters to eco-conscious commuters with sheltered bicycle stands and even a bicycle rental service opposite Platform 1, perfect for exploring the surrounding countryside.

Facilities and Accessibility at Teignmouth Station

Teignmouth station is thoughtfully equipped to ensure passengers have a smooth experience. The ticket office operates from early morning till the evening on weekdays, with reduced hours on Saturdays and is closed on Sundays. For those preferring digital convenience, there are ticket machines with the added capability of collecting tickets purchased online.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available, though some platforms might require using local roads to bypass the footbridge.

While waiting for your train, you can make use of the waiting rooms available on Platform 1 and 2, though it’s worth noting they close early on weekdays. The station’s commitment to passenger safety and comfort includes helpful customer service points, CCTV surveillance, and seating areas. Though there are no accessible toilets or baby changing facilities, general toilets are available like those requiring a RADAR key on Platform 1.

A Range of Onward Travel Options

Connecting to other modes of transport from Teignmouth station is straightforward, offering facilities such as a station car park for those driving in, with a mix of accessible and regular parking spaces managed by APCOA Parking UK. For those looking to explore by bus, detailed onward travel information is accessible via a downloadable poster from the National Rail. Taxi services are readily available, ensuring you can comfortably reach your final destination.

If cycling is more your pace, bicycle racks are conveniently located on both platforms, providing a secure spot to keep your bike. Although bicycle hire is technically available, options may not always be fully operational. Be sure to double-check any specifics before planning a day of cycling adventures!
